Require immediate crew attention. These messages are accompanied by flashing master warning, triple chime attenson with or without voice message or dedicated tone. Require immediate crew awareness and future crew action may be required in the form of alternate system selection or performance limitation. These message are accompanied by flashing master caution and a single chime. Indicate safe or normal system operation which require crew awareness, over and above the dark cockpit philosophy. Indicate minor failures or reduction in systems capability, which require no crew action.

Message Overview:

Fault Message:

OPEN CKT - DE-PRIME VALVE/WIRING

Fault Code:

4960289APU

Associated CAS:

None

Reporting LRU: Full-Authority Digital Engine-Controller (FADEC)
System Description: 49-90-00

Fault Description:

The signals from the De-prime Valve to the Full-Authority Digital Engine-Controller (FADEC) are out of the accepted range. This shows a possible short or open between or in the signal lines.

Possible Causes:

  • Auxiliary Power Unit (APU) Full-Authority Digital Engine-Controller (FADEC) (A108)
  • De-prime/De-Oil Solenoid Valve (V1)
  • Associated Wiring

Troubleshooting Recommendations:

  1. Examine the engine branched wiring-harness for bare wiring, kinks, worn areas and other damage (WM 49-12).

    1. If there is bare wiring, kinks, worn areas or other damage, replace engine branched wiring-harness as required and do close out.
    2. If system checks are good, continue with next step.

  2. Check for any of the messages that follow show on the CAIMS PMAT.

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  3. Examine the de-prime valve (V1) receptacle for contamination and damage.

    1. If contamination or damage is found, go to step 20.
    2. If system checks are good, continue with next step.

  4.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  5. Perform a continuity check within the de-prime valve (V1) receptacle (WM 49-12). The resistance should measure as follows:

    From To Expected Result Result
    V1P1-A V1P1-B 15 - 25 ohms

    1. If the resistance is not as mentioned above, go to step 20.
    2. If the resistance is as mentioned above, continue with next step.

  6.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  7. Perform a continuity check between each pin that follows and the ground shell (WM 49-12). The resistance should measure as follows:

    From To Expected Result Result
    V1P1-A Ground >1 megohm
    V1P1-B Ground >1 megohm

    1. If the resistance is not as mentioned above, go to step 20.
    2. If the resistance is as mentioned above, continue with next step.

  8.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  9. Perform a continuity check between the pins of the connectors that follow (WM 49-12). The resistance should measure as follows:

    From To Expected Result Result
    P802-52 V1P1-A >1 megohm
    P802-53 V1P1-B >1 megohm

    1. If the resistance is not as mentioned above, replace engine branched wiring-harness as required and do close out.
    2. If the resistance is as mentioned above, continue with next step.

  10.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  11. Perform a continuity check within the de-prime valve (V1P1) connector (WM 49-12). The resistance should measure as follows:

    From To Expected Result Result
    V1P1-A V1P1-B >1 megohm

    1. If the resistance is not as mentioned above, replace engine branched wiring-harness as required and do close out.
    2. If the resistance is as mentioned above, continue with next step.

  12.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  13. Perform a continuity check between each pin that follows and the ground shell (WM 49-12). The resistance should measure as follows:

    From To Expected Result Result
    P802-52 Ground >1 megohm
    P802-53 Ground >1 megohm
    V1P1-A Ground >1 megohm
    V1P1-B Ground >1 megohm

    1. If the resistance is not as mentioned above, replace engine branched wiring-harness as required and do close out.
    2. If the resistance is as mentioned above, continue with next step.

  14.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  15. Perform wiring checks between aircraft wiring harness (J802) and FADEC (A108BP1).

    1. If wiring checks are not good, repair defective wiring as required and do close out.
    2. If wiring checks are good, continue with next step.

  16.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  17. Perform a continuity check within the J802 connector (WM 49-61). The resistance should measure as follows:

    From To Expected Result Result
    J802-52 J802-53 >1 megohm

    1. If the resistance is not as mentioned above, repair defective wiring as required and do close out.
    2. If the resistance is as mentioned above, continue with next step.

  18. Check for any of the messages that follow still show on the CAIMS PMAT.

    • SHORT CKT - DE-PRIME VALVE/WIRING
    • OPEN CKT - DE-PRIME VALVE/WIRING

    1. If messages shown on the CAIMS PMAT, troubleshoot the message first and continue with next step.
    2. If messages not shown on the CAIMS PMAT, continue with next step.

  19. Perform a continuity check between each pin that follows and the ground shell (WM 49-61). The resistance should measure more than one megohm.

    From To Expected Result Result
    J802-52 Ground >1 megohm
    J802-53 Ground >1 megohm
    A108BP1-116 Ground >1 megohm
    A108BP1-117 Ground >1 megohm

    1. If the resistance is not as mentioned above, replace engine branched wiring-harness as required and do close out.
    2. If the resistance is as mentioned above, continue with next step.

  20. Replace De-prime valve (V1).

    1. If system checks are good, do close out.
    2. If fault remains, continue with next step.

  21. Replace FADEC.
  22. Do close out.
